 Hélène Martin (1912-2012) Village in Spain, circa 1950, oil on canvas, 38x55 cm, signed lower left, annotated on back. Oak frame from 1940.

Hélène Martin, an artist from Marseilles, joined the Péano group around 1945 and took part in the workshops of the Union Nationale des Arts Plastiques with Seyssaud and Max Papart. Around 1950, she painted landscapes of Marseille and the Var with angular shapes and contrasting colours, always rich in material, influenced by Chabaud. A complete artist, she explored different techniques in the 1960s, ceramics, sculpture and assemblages. Little by little, she moved towards a so-called "singular" art. A friend of César, she participated in numerous exhibitions. A documentary made for Arte was devoted to her in 2008.
